Postcards Memorial clean-up project to begin Friday

The St. George 9/11 Postcards Memorial on the Staten Island waterfront is being cleaned.

The 30-foot white granite wings or “postcards” to those Staten Islanders killed in the terrorist attacks of September 11, 2001 will be cleaned in time for this year’s anniversary of the attacks, writes Paul Liotta for the Staten Island Advance.
